《014--王经纬.pdf》由会员分享,可在线阅读,更多相关《014--王经纬.pdf(32页珍藏版)》请在三个皮匠报告上搜索。
1、openEuler RISC-V 2024:我们如何驯服碎片化王经纬中国科学院软件研究所工程师 中国科学院软件研究所智能软件研究中心工程师,OERV 项目负责人 openEuler RISC-V and Release Management and QT SIG Maintainer openGauss RISC-V SIG Maintainer openEuler 2023 年度贡献之星王王 经经 纬纬OERV隶属中国科学院软件研究所智能软件研究中心负责 openEuler RISC-V 版本研发,探索 RISC-V 软件生态建设开放项目:RVCK(RISC-V Common Kernel)
2、公共设施:OBS 构建系统&Lava 测试平台上游:Linux Kernel/FFmpeg /Kata Containers/openGauss 长期招募 全职/兼职/实习生openEuler RISC-V 2024:我们如何驯服碎片化王经纬中国科学院软件研究所工程师目录一简介:openEuler 系统与 RISC-V 架构二现状:高速发展下的 生态 操作系统社区面对的问题与机遇三目标:openEuler+RISC-V=?最稳的 RISC-V 服务器发行版,该如何到达一、简介:openEuler 系统与 RISC-V 架构作为开源服务器操作系统的 openEuler1%30,000instal
3、ls15%1.02 Minstalls25%2.05 Minstalls36.8%202020212022Source:2023 China Server Operating System Market Research Report,IDCServer OS market share(2023):36.8%2023680w 1,676装机量成员单位316w 109 19,544社区用户 SIG 组 社区贡献者 由开放原子开源基金会(OpenAtom Foundation)孵化及运营的开源项目 为世界提供开源软件,为世界提供数字基础设施的开源操作系统 为开源软件提供指导、虚拟协作空间、创新平台
4、和服务 在社区开发、管理和孵化开源软件,并且与其他许多开源社区合作RISC-V SIG 的四年发展历程 20.09/21.0320.03openEuler 20.03 LTSBootstrap 200+pkgsSIG RISC-V 成立21.09/22.0323.09/24.03LTS 版本:每 2 年发布,维护周期 4 年创新版本:每半年发布,维护周期半年22.09/23.03openEuler 22.03 LTS4000+packages开源桌面环境逐渐完善第三方基础设施与镜像RISC-V PreviewMainline 1200+pkgs基础桌面+QEMUKernel 升级到 5.10E
5、verything+Epol 6000+pkgs 商业版本 EulixOS 发布更加丰富的硬件支持能力openEuler 24.03 LTS代码同源构建QA 测试评审达标社区原生 RISC-V 支持ISO 统一镜像发布20200424.03 LTS for RISC-V 发布 发布主体:openEuler 社区 发布目标:面向服务器场景、桌面办公场景 发布范围:Everything+Epol 6000+pkgs 发部件:统一 ISO 镜像(支持 LiveCD)发布特性:UEFI、热补丁、硬实时内核、蓬莱 TEE 发布时间:2024 年 6月 6 日 伴随版本:LLVM 平行宇宙版本一个软件硬件
6、厂商可以协作共建的 RISC-V LTS 系统底座加速建设 RISC-V 服务器和 HPC 方向的软件生态发展为大数据、大模型、云原生和科学计算等领域提供土壤Master 滚动分支三架构软件支持率对比:x86-0.3%ARM-0.5%RISC-V-1.5%完成社区原生支持一套社区代码 一套基础设施一套质量标准统一镜像发布OERV 工作流上游开源社区openEuler 社区源代码第三方 Repoopeneuler/*src-openeuler/*多架构 K8s 集群发布/镜像构建PR 门禁检测Upstream FirstUpgrade/Bugfixriscv64x86-64arm64Compre